Beginning July 1, 1937
L.G. Bellarts Chief Radioman on watch 3105 KCs
Message
Time
Watch started at [1900]/ Signals heard, logged only. 1900
Very weak signals on 3105. Unreadable, and seemed to shift about 1917
No signals on during this period. 1945/48
Watch relieved by G. E. Thompson, Radioman Third Class -- L.G. Bellarts Chief Radioman 50
No signals on 3105 2015-18
KHAQQ from ITASCA, AAAAA ITASCA Howland Island AAAAA 2030-35
Unreadable phone signals on or about 3105 35-40
Sent weather to KHAQQ on 7500 55-58
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AA ITASCA Howland Island AAAAAA 2100-05
Listened for KHAQQ on 3105, nothing doing. 15-18
Sent weather on 7500 55-58
Sent weather on 3105. K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AA 2130-33
Unreadable phone signals on or about 3105 41-43
Listened for KHAQQ; several carrier waves heard but nothing readable 45-48
Gave weather to KHAQQ on 7500 55-58
KHAQQ from ITASCA A A AAAAAA ITASCA Howland Island AAAAAAA 2200-03
Several unreadable carriers on or about 3105
03-07
Plane unheard 15-18
KHAQQ from ITASCA. Sent weather on 7500. 25-28
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AAAA 30-33
Listened for KHAQQ -- several unreadable phone signals but can't make out 45-48
Gave weather to KHAQQ on 7500 25-28
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AA 30-34
Listened for KHAQQ but nothing doing. 45-48
Sent weather to KHAQQ on 7500 55-59
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AAA 2300-03
Listened for KHAQQ but nothing doing. 15-18
Sent weather to KHAQQ on 7500 25-28
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AAAA 30-33
Listened for KHAQQ on 3105, nothing doing. Man-made static (interference from other signals) on phones and unreadable. 45-48
KHAQQ from ITASCA (Gave her our weather on 7500) 55-58
(HAND WRITTEN NOTATION: 2 JULY)  
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AA Please go ahead on 3105 now. End of transmission. ([KHAQQ] unheard) 0000-04
KHAQQ unheard. 15-18
Sent weather to KHAQQ on 7500 25-28
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AA please answer on 3105. (unheard) 30-34
KHAQQ unheard 45-48
Sent weather to KHAQQ 55-58
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AA 0100-04
KHAQQ unheard 15-18
Sent weather to KHAQQ 25-28
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AAA 30-34
KHAQQ unheard 45-48
Sent weather to KHAQQ on 7500 55-58
KHAQQ from ITASCA AAAAAAA ITASCA Howland AAAAAA 0200-04
Watch relieved by L.C. Bellarts Chief Radioman G.E. Thompson Radioman 3rd Class 05
Nothing heard on 3105 KCS 0215-20
Sent weather on 7500 28
AAAAAAAA -- AAAA ITASCA Howland 30-35
Itasca to Earhart --- phone on 3105 36
Heard Earhart plane, but unreadable through static 45/48
Sent weather to KHAQQ 0300
AAA AAA AAA etc. etc. to KHAQQ/Howland from ITASCA 04
